Add organization management and admin-specific APIs

- Introduced schemas for organizations, including creation, updates, and responses.
- Created models for `Organization` and `UserOrganization` with role-based access control and relationships.
- Implemented admin APIs for managing users, organizations, and bulk actions.
- Added advanced filtering, sorting, and pagination for user and organization queries.
- Updated `CRUD` logic to support organization-specific operations and member management.
- Enhanced database with necessary indexes and validation for improved performance and data integrity.

def get_multi_with_total(
self,
db: Session,
*,
skip: int = 0,
limit: int = 100,
sort_by: Optional[str] = None,
sort_order: str = "asc",
filters: Optional[Dict[str, Any]] = None,
search: Optional[str] = None
) -> Tuple[List[User], int]:
"""
Get multiple users with total count, filtering, sorting, and search.
Args:
db: Database session
skip: Number of records to skip
limit: Maximum number of records to return
sort_by: Field name to sort by
sort_order: Sort order ("asc" or "desc")
filters: Dictionary of filters (field_name: value)
search: Search term to match against email, first_name, last_name
Returns:
Tuple of (users list, total count)
"""
# Validate pagination
if skip < 0:
raise ValueError("skip must be non-negative")
if limit < 0:
raise ValueError("limit must be non-negative")
if limit > 1000:
raise ValueError("Maximum limit is 1000")
try:
# Build base query
query = db.query(User)
# Exclude soft-deleted users
query = query.filter(User.deleted_at.is_(None))
# Apply filters
if filters:
for field, value in filters.items():
if hasattr(User, field) and value is not None:
query = query.filter(getattr(User, field) == value)
# Apply search
if search:
search_filter = or_(
User.email.ilike(f"%{search}%"),
User.first_name.ilike(f"%{search}%"),
User.last_name.ilike(f"%{search}%")
)
query = query.filter(search_filter)
# Get total count
total = query.count()
# Apply sorting
if sort_by and hasattr(User, sort_by):
sort_column = getattr(User, sort_by)
if sort_order.lower() == "desc":
query = query.order_by(desc(sort_column))
else:
query = query.order_by(asc(sort_column))
# Apply pagination
users = query.offset(skip).limit(limit).all()
return users, total
except Exception as e:
logger.error(f"Error retrieving paginated users: {str(e)}")
raise
